Tan 12 degrees = 10/x

Respuesta :

bcalle
bcalle bcalle
  • 04-05-2017
Solve like an equation,
You need x by itself.
Since x is on the denominator, multiply both sides by x to clear the fraction.
Tan 12 = 10/x
x Tan12 = 10
Divide both sides by Tan12
x = 10/(Tan12)
x = 47
